Technical Momentum and Price Action

As of 16 Sep 2026, Jain Irrigation’s stock price closed at ₹29.28, down 1.51% from the previous close of ₹29.73. The intraday range was relatively narrow, with a low of ₹29.14 and a high of ₹29.71. The stock remains closer to its 52-week low of ₹26.13 than its high of ₹58.97, underscoring the persistent downward pressure over the past year.

Price momentum indicators reveal a mixed picture. While the monthly return over the past month is positive at +10.32%, this contrasts sharply with the year-to-date (YTD) return of -30.50% and a one-year return of -48.72%. Over longer horizons, the stock has underperformed significantly, with a three-year return of -52.44% and a ten-year return of -70.23%, compared to the Sensex’s robust 160.46% gain over the same decade.

MACD and RSI Signals

The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ator presents a nuanced view. On a weekly basis, the MACD remains mildly bullish, suggesting some short-term positive momentum. However, the monthly MACD is bearish, indicating that the longer-term trend is still negative. This divergence between weekly and monthly MACD readings highlights the stock’s struggle to sustain upward momentum.

The Relative Strength Index (RSI) on both weekly and monthly charts currently shows no clear signal, hovering in neutral territory. This lack of momentum confirmation from RSI suggests that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old, leaving room for further directional movement but no immediate reversal indication.

Moving Averages and Bollinger Bands

Daily moving averages reinforce the bearish outlook, with the stock trading below key averages, signalling downward pressure. The Bollinger Bands add further confirmation: weekly bands are bearish, and monthly bands mildly bearish, indicating that price volatility is skewed towards the downside. This technical setup often precedes further declines or consolidation at lower levels.

Other Technical Indicators

The Know Sure Thing (KST) oscillator is bearish on both weekly and monthly timeframes, reinforcing the negative momentum. Dow Theory analysis shows no clear trend on the weekly chart but a mildly bearish stance monthly, suggesting that the broader market sentiment for the stock remains subdued.

On-Balance Volume (OBV) presents a slight divergence, with no trend on the weekly chart but a bullish signal monthly. This could imply that despite price weakness, accumulation by some investors is occurring over the longer term, though it has yet to translate into a sustained price recovery.

Comparative Performance Versus Sensex

When benchmarked against the Sensex, Jain Irrigation’s performance is markedly weaker. Over the past week, the stock declined by 5.91%, more than double the Sensex’s 2.08% fall. Over one month, the stock’s 10.32% gain contrasts with the Sensex’s 5.13% loss, indicating some short-term resilience. However, the longer-term underperformance is stark: YTD returns are -30.50% versus -13.16% for the Sensex, and the one-year return gap widens to -48.72% against -9.52% for the benchmark. This trend continues over three and five years, where the stock has lost over half its value while the Sensex has delivered positive returns.
